Our history

Clos Pachem is a small winery located in Gratallops, in the heart of Priorat. Its mission is to produce high-end wines that honor both tradition and innovation. Founded in 2019 by Michel Grupper, it is more than just a new project in Priorat: it is the legacy of a father to his children, Paul, Charles, and Emma, and the winery's name is an acronym of their names.

Clos Pachem embraces regenerative agriculture practices, focusing on soil health, biodiversity, and minimal environmental impact. This aligns with its philosophy of producing minimally intervening wines that reflect the authentic character of the region.

The winery, renowned for its sustainability, is a unique building designed by the prestigious Catalan architectural firm HArquitectes. Every year, many architects from different countries visit us to learn firsthand about the construction details that make the building truly unique and special.

The project takes on a holistic meaning, in which the connection between the three pillars —construction, winemaking, and regenerative agriculture— gives coherence and meaning to the entire project.

Specializing in Garnacha and Cariñena —emblematic varieties of Priorat— Clos Pachem wines are aged in a variety of materials, including concrete, stoneware, ceramics, and a touch of oak, allowing the grape and terroir to fully express themselves. This thoughtful approach has quickly positioned Clos Pachem at the forefront of the region's winemaking evolution.

In 2023, Decanter magazine recognized Pachem Garnacha 2019 as one of the nine best wines of Priorat, a testament to the winery's ability to produce exceptional wines with terroir identity.

Clos Pachem

Wines

The vineyard is the cradle of our wines. The Planassos estate, located in Gratallops, is a living example of our philosophy: caring for the land and vineyards using organic and biodynamic practices, promoting biodiversity, and becoming part of the complexity of nature .

Five hectares of vineyards, olive and almond trees rooted in slate soil share the landscape with a multitude of native plants and a wide variety of wild animals, creating this landscape of such beauty and survival.

Working the land with respect, using ecological and biodynamic practices, we give life to our environment and our vines to obtain the fruit that, once harvested, will be the liquid of our passion.

Within the estate, we find different orientations, heights, and depths of the land, generating a variability of microclimates that makes the Garnacha and Cariñena grapes, for the most part, develop in very different ways.

Clos Pachem

Architecture

Sustainability. This is the word that defines our path. With the help of the prestigious Barcelona-based Harquitectes studio, the dream of sustainable architecture became a reality.

Our winery, located in the village of Gratallops, in the heart of the DOQ Priorat, is a good synthesis of what we aim for at Clos Pachem: to produce good wines, and to do so while scrupulously respecting our environment.

If we opt for biodynamic and organic farming on land, sustainable architecture has set the standard for us at the winery. Winery and farming are two sides of the same coin, a true reflection of our way of doing things and being.

The building blends seamlessly into the historic centre of Gratallops, inviting pedestrians to explore the winery through an interior passageway, conceived as a welcoming public space.

A large warehouse dedicated to wine fermentation is the central space of the project, with thick walls and multiple air chambers, which allow 100% natural cooling of the entire building and complete hydrothermal stability.
